Need an Official Record?
Use the following office routes for common Boulder County record needs:
- Court case files: see criminal court case records, or contact the clerk of the court that heard the case
- Criminal records and rap sheets: contact the Colorado Bureau of Investigation (CBI)
- Arrest, booking, and jail records: contact the Boulder County sheriff's records unit
- Official background checks: order through the Colorado Bureau of Investigation (CBI)
- Police reports and incident records: contact the agency that wrote the report
- Expungement and record sealing: file with the court that heard the case
For BCSO investigation, arrest-photo, dispatch, and jail records, contact the Boulder County Sheriff Records Section, 5600 Flatiron Parkway, Boulder, CO 80301, 303-441-3600. The counter is open Monday through Friday from 8 a.m. to 5 p.m. Court records are held separately at the Boulder Justice Center, 1777 6th Street, Boulder, or the assigned Longmont court counter.
